public void save() throws RegistryException{
EntityManager em = null;
try {
em = ExpCatResourceUtils.getEntityManager();
if(experimentId == null){
throw new RegistryException("Does not have the experiment id");
}
ExperimentOutput experimentOutput;
ExperimentOutputPK experimentOutputPK = new ExperimentOutputPK();
experimentOutputPK.setExperimentId(experimentId);
experimentOutputPK.setOutputName(outputName);
ExperimentOutput existingExpOutput = em.find(ExperimentOutput.class, experimentOutputPK);
if (em.isOpen()) {
if (em.getTransaction().isActive()){
em.getTransaction().rollback();
}
em.close();
}
em = ExpCatResourceUtils.getEntityManager();
em.getTransaction().begin();
if(existingExpOutput == null){
experimentOutput = new ExperimentOutput();
}else {
experimentOutput = existingExpOutput;
}
experimentOutput.setExperimentId(experimentId);
experimentOutput.setOutputName(outputName);
experimentOutput.setOutputValue(outputValue);
experimentOutput.setDataType(dataType);
experimentOutput.setApplicationArgument(applicationArgument);
experimentOutput.setIsRequired(isRequired);
experimentOutput.setRequiredToAddedToCmd(requiredToAddedToCmd);
experimentOutput.setDataMovement(dataMovement);
experimentOutput.setLocation(location);
experimentOutput.setSearchQuery(searchQuery);
experimentOutput.setOutputStreaming(outputStreaming);
experimentOutput.setStorageResourceId(storageResourceId);
if (existingExpOutput == null){
em.persist(experimentOutput);
}else {
em.merge(experimentOutput);
}
em.getTransaction().commit();
if (em.isOpen()) {
if (em.getTransaction().isActive()){
em.getTransaction().rollback();
}
em.close();
}
} catch (Exception e) {
logger.error(e.getMessage(), e);
throw new RegistryException(e);
} finally {
if (em != null && em.isOpen()) {
if (em.getTransaction().isActive()){
em.getTransaction().rollback();
}
em.close();
}
}
}
